    I finally got Bluray working ( I think it was my system upgrade and MP 1.3 RC. Anyway everything is going smoothly but when playing my Blurays I get no audio. I've tried everything. I'm using FFDshow though I've tried Lav as well with no luck. Here is my LAV and FFDSHOW settings..

    I guess a lot of (almost all) blurays does have DTS-HD and I doubt that your setup (logitech speakers) support DTS-HD. I would try to untick bitstreaming for DTS-HD and Dolby TrueHD in LAV audio decoder or ffdshow audio decoder settings.
    Furthermore have you set "Default DirectSound" as Audio Renderer in MP Config -> Codecs and Renderer -> Bluray Codecs
